Use the new ASN.1 libctx aware capabilities in CMP
Make sure we pass the libctx/propq around everywhere that we need it to ensure we get provider keys when needed. Reviewed-by: Shane Lontis <shane.lontis@oracle.com> Reviewed-by: Paul Dale <pauli@openssl.org> (Merged from https://github.com/openssl/openssl/pull/15591)
